At-a-Glance - Overview of CENTRUM PUCP Business School - Pontificia Universidad Católica del Perú

CENTRUM PUCP Business School stands as Peru’s leading graduate business school and a benchmark across Latin America, having built a reputation for academic excellence since its foundation in January 2000. As part of the esteemed Pontificia Universidad Católica del Perú (PUCP), it benefits from a century-long academic tradition, empowering over 50,000 alumni through a diverse portfolio of graduate programs. These include full-time and part-time MBAs in both English and Spanish, Doctor of Business Administration (DBA), executive education, and specialized master’s degrees. With innovation at its core, CENTRUM pioneered flexible education formats, including dual-degree tracks and the pioneering Fluid Learning model, which allows hybrid study modes tailored for working professionals.
The mission of the school, "We Educate in Business for a Better World", underlines a core commitment to ethical leadership, social responsibility, and long-term prosperity for Latin America. CENTRUM’s vision embeds a unique Latin American humanistic angle into modern business education, shaping graduates who are not only strategic thinkers but also culturally aware leaders invested in sustainability and organizational transformation. As a driving force for change, CENTRUM ensures that each graduate is well-equipped to make meaningful contributions both locally and globally through curriculum innovation focused on inclusive business, leadership ethics, and systems thinking.
CENTRUM proudly holds the Triple Crown accreditation (AACSB, EQUIS, AMBA)—a global distinction awarded to only 1% of business schools worldwide and the only institution in Peru with this status. It is also recognized with the Business Graduates Association (BGA) accreditation and the EFMD Business School Impact System (BSIS) designation, validating its measurable positive societal impact. The school consistently dominates rankings: #1 in Peru by Eduniversal for five straight years, Latin America’s highest-ranked MBA in the QS Global MBA Rankings 2024, top 10 globally for sustainable MBAs per Corporate Knights in 2022, and 17th in the QS International Trade Ranking for Executive MBA. With a student body of around 3,000 active students, CENTRUM remains an innovative, entrepreneurial hub producing agile, forward-thinking professionals ready for global impact.

Student FAQ - CENTRUM PUCP Business School - Pontificia Universidad Católica del Perú

Q1: Why is CENTRUM’s Triple Crown accreditation important?
The Triple Crown—AACSB, EQUIS, and AMBA—is recognized globally and indicates maximum standards in teaching, research, and graduate outcomes. Only 1% of business schools hold all three, and CENTRUM is the only one in Peru with this prestigious certification.
Q2: How does CENTRUM accommodate working professionals?
Through its Fluid Learning model, CENTRUM offers flexible formats including full-time and part-time options in both English and Spanish, online and on-campus. This structure is designed to fit around demanding professional schedules.
Q3: What is CENTRUM’s approach to sustainability?
CENTRUM integrates ethical leadership and global sustainability goals throughout its curriculum. It is ranked #10 worldwide for sustainable MBAs and is a Positive Impact Rating Pioneer School—a testament to its long-term societal commitment.
Q4: Are there international opportunities for students?
Yes. CENTRUM offers dual-degree international programs, global exchange partnerships, study trips, and visiting faculty from world-class universities through its affiliations with networks like GBSN.
Q5: How does CENTRUM support entrepreneurship?
The school fosters an entrepreneurial mindset through innovation labs, corporate entrepreneurship modules, and venture support aligned with real-time market needs—backed by a strong alumni network and faculty expertise.
Admissions & Pratical Information at CENTRUM PUCP Business School - Pontificia Universidad Católica del Perú

Admissions to CENTRUM PUCP are both competitive and personalized, targeting professionals with solid work experience, leadership potential, and strong academic grounding. Applicants to MBA and DBA programs must submit a completed online application, detailed curriculum vitae, academic transcripts, and at least one letter of recommendation. Depending on the program, interviews or entrance exams may also be required. Program intakes typically occur in March and August, with some rolling admissions for executive and short-format offerings. Exact deadlines and forms are accessible via centrum.pucp.edu.pe, and prospective students are encouraged to apply early, especially when seeking financial aid or employer sponsorship.
Investment in CENTRUM programs is on par with global standards. Tuition for doctoral programs ranges between US$35,000–40,000 over four years, comprising two years of coursework followed by two years of research. MBA and specialized master’s programs have competitive pricing, with various options for scholarships based on merit, financial need, or corporate affiliation. Additional funding support is available through private partnerships and international exchange programs. Employers often provide co-financing or full sponsorship for employees attending executive programs.
CENTRUM students have access to classrooms at the PUCP Lima campus, but programs are also delivered at off-campus centers across Peru. Housing options include student dormitories, private rentals, and homestays—primarily located in Lima’s vibrant districts. International students must secure student visas and demonstrate English proficiency for relevant programs. Upon acceptance, students are guided through orientation programs that cover digital platforms, course structure, and networking expectations. Health insurance is mandatory, and international exchanges are facilitated via global partnerships.
